Biography

Mike limits his practice to dispute resolution proceedings including mediation, arbitration and litigation and represents individuals, closely-held corporations, professional associations, public companies and governmental agencies and bodies in a broad array of business disputes involving a variety of industries, including Technology Business, professionals, real estate, development, construction, banking and various product and service based businesses. Mike holds the distinction of Board Certifications in three areas, Business Litigation, Construction Law and Civil Trial.

Mike has significant trial experience involving a wide spectrum of matters including breach of contract, foreclosures, deficiency litigation, work outs, collections, bank litigation, trade secrets, employment covenants, corporate governance issues (shareholder and partner disputes; board member and officer liability claims) construction and land use issues, fraud, civil theft, administrative proceedings, actions before governmental agencies, governmental bodies, discrimination cases, replevin, employment law and employment litigation.
